From setup to retrieve

Start with the flight, not a search box.

The map is the setup surface. Move around it, place an approximate landing area, choose its radius, then share one short private code with the chase crew.

Clear live context

Useful at a glance. Honest about age.

Balloon position, speed, altitude and course sit beside fix age and a clear live, relayed, stale or unknown state. No certainty is implied.

A radius, not false precision.

Intended landing areas remain approximate. The crew still verifies road access, landowner permission and present conditions.

Replay the whole flight.

Review the balloon track, chase route, recorded wind and other available craft positions as one time-aligned flight.

Built for imperfect information

A coordination aid, not an aviation authority.

Weather, wind, airspace, altitude and landing predictions need a visible source, timestamp, units and limitations. Drivers are routed to road-accessible rendezvous points, never blindly to a coordinate.
